Description
Sitaram Shathavari Gulam is a traditional Ayurvedic formulation designed to support women's reproductive health and overall vitality. This herbal jam combines the nourishing properties of Shatavari (Asparagus racemosus) with a blend of other potent Ayurvedic herbs, which offer cooling and balancing effects on the body. Traditionally used to enhance uterine function and stabilize hormonal fluctuations, Shathavari Gulam is particularly beneficial for nursing mothers to manage postpartum challenges such as fatigue and hormonal imbalance. Its soothing properties help mitigate internal heat and promote a sense of calm and well-being.

Key ingredients
- Shatavari (Asparagus racemosus) - Known for its ability to support female reproductive health and lactation.
- Yashtimadhu (Glycyrrhiza glabra) - Traditionally used to soothe and protect the digestive tract.
- Usheera (Vetiveria zizanoides) - Offers cooling properties and calms the mind.
- Chandana (Santalum album) - Known for its cooling and soothing effects.
- Jaggery, Sugar, and Ghee - Natural sweeteners and carriers enhancing the efficacy of the herbs.
